(Source: Official WeChat Account of The People’s Hospital of Debao County)
To thoroughly implement the national policy of “group-based” paired-up assistance program, further strengthen healthcare cooperation between eastern and western regions of China, bring high-quality medical resources to less-developed areas, and effectively enhance the healthcare service capability of Debao County, a 17-member expert team from The Fourth People's Hospital of Shenzhen, led by CPC Secretary WANG Cheng, visited The People's Hospital of Debao County from April 22 to 25 to carry out a three-day “group-based” paired assistance and medical exchanges. The delegation consisted of hospital management personnel, academic leaders, and key clinical specialists. This initiative was not only a practical implementation of the national strategy for coordinated regional development, but also an important step toward establishing a long-term collaborative mechanism between medical institutions in eastern and western China. It has built a convenient way for people in mountainous areas to access high-quality medical services at their doorstep.

Symposium Between Hospital Leadership Teams
On the morning of April 24, to further clarify the measures and objectives of the “group-based” paired-up assistance program, WANG Cheng, CPC Secretary, ZHANG Longping, Secretary of Discipline Inspection Committee, and QU Xiugui, Head of the Party and People Work Department of The Fourth People's Hospital of Shenzhen, held a symposium with the leadership team of The People's Hospital of Debao County. The two sides engaged in in-depth discussions focusing on three core topics: the pathways for high-quality hospital development, the assistance plan for the 15th Five-Year Plan period, and the establishment of a long-term mechanism for deep cooperation. During the meeting, WANG Cheng, based on development trends in modern hospitals, provided targeted guidance and suggestions addressing key issues in the county hospital, such as weaknesses in specialty development, talent pipeline cultivation, and medical quality improvement. Both sides jointly reviewed a list of key annual assistance tasks and established a three-tier collaboration mechanism featuring “hospital-level overall coordination, department-to-department pairing, and dedicated personnel liaison,” laying a solid institutional foundation to ensure that future assistance work can be implemented accurately and effectively, and sustained over the long term..


Large-scale Joint Free Medical Consultation Services
On the morning of April 24, experts from eight key specialties of The Fourth People's Hospital of Shenzhen, including Orthopedics, Urology, General Surgery, Obstetrics and Gynecology, Dermatology, Rehabilitation Medicine, Ophthalmology, and Stomatology, together with relevant specialists from The People's Hospital of Debao County, carried out a large-scale joint free consultations in front of the outpatient complex building of the county hospital. The event provided disease consultations, health counseling, and medication guidance services for more than 200 local residents. For patients with difficult or complex conditions, personalized diagnosis and treatment plans were developed on-site. The activity effectively addressed the problem of “difficult access to specialists” for local people and received wide praise from them.
